Default WPT Caribbean Tourney

Did I make the right play? 3 hours into the WPT Carribean tournament (top 4 win) I am on the button with QQ and $3700 in chips about 30th out of 40 left. Seat 3 calls $200, seat 8 raises to $800 and I go all in ..Seat 8 calls with AJ clubs and the board comes K 7 10 Q 8 and I'm out as he makes a straight..My question..should I have gone all in? You got all your chips in the pot when you were the favorite. You just got drawn out. You were probably a LONG way from the top 4 and you needed to make several moves to get into a good position. This definitely seemed like a good opportunity to start building a real stack.
